Transaction 1855e424f14adbbf2dedc12795365defb1e1553c79cec1aac1d6445958df5050
1 Input
1 Outputs
- 1855e424f14adbbf2dedc12795365defb1e1553c79cec1aac1d6445958df5050:0
value 72002062
address 1EbFb9buo4ohJCFvCFvu5sQVcrMBXbPLbH